The Starmate is an awesome design, definitly one of my all-time faves.
As far as I can recall the Amsterdam meet, the sprint prototype has some pros and cons referring to the original:

+ stronger lock-insert
+ off-side liner
+ 4-way clip
+ G-10 has more grip
- not made in Golden
- steel is VG-10, not CPM-440V
- no Terzuola-emblem

As I have mentioned many times in the past, the original C55GPS Starmate remains one of my all-time favorite Spyderco designs in terms of superior ergonomics, quality, balance, and functionality. First and foremost, great commendation must be given to the Starmate’s designer, Mr. Bob Terzuola. One can readily see that a great deal of thought and consideration went into this design. Although designed as a utilitarian tactical blade, the Starmate seems to have an almost artistic flow starting from the tip of the blade to the distal end of the handle, reminiscent of a custom folder. When grasped firmly, the Starmate literally feels like a natural extension of one’s hand. The blade is hollow ground in CPM-440V steel and features a slight top swedge on either side of the blade, thereby increasing penetration potential while maintaining overall strength at the tip. I have been incredibly impressed with the 60/40 combination edge (PlainEdge and SpyderEdge) and have found this configuration to be especially useful for every-day type uses. (On a side note, I would personally love to see more Spyderco knives offered in this configuration :) ). The oversized opening hole on the blade allows for quick deployment, even when wearing thick gloves. The Michael Walker Liner-Lock engages the blade crisply and offers no play whatsoever. The weight of the 3 ¾” blade also allows the Starmate to be “flicked” open with minimal effort. The knife is positioned for clip-down carry. Finally, I have always been amazed at the relative lightness of the Starmate. Despite an overall length of 8 11/16th, the Starmate weighs a mere 4.25 oz, making it a pleasure to carry as an EDC knife. If I recall correctly, the Starmate was produced from about 1998 to 2001. It is a stunning knife and been on my wish list for a while but I'm not sure I understand the pricing of it. Comparing it to a Large Chinese : both VG10, made in Japan. Both liner locks, similar size (Starmate 0.5 oz heavier so there is possibly more material), both G10 on stainless liners and collaboration models. Substantial difference in price. Whilst I cannot expect them to be same price I wasn't expecting this kind of variance. Blade shape and grind isn't making that kind of difference.

I really like what I have seen of the Starmate but this one I am going to have to touch and feel to justify the fairly significant extra value / utility / cool / collect-ability over a Lum or a Military (admittedly the Military is on a high volume / low margin price structure). By the time I have paid international shipping, tax and all that good stuff I am not far off the price of some of the local handmade knives with say N690 and G10 scales.
